Pathway Lighting in Peconic

Pathway lighting is the part of a Peconic display guests actually walk through. Long Island Premier Holiday Lights lines walkways, driveway edges, and garden beds with sealed low-voltage fixtures and lanterns, spaced to match the rest of the lighting and set to come on at dusk. Long, curving approaches near the Peconic vineyards on both highways get fixtures at every turn; a straight front walk gets a tight, even run. In January we pull the stakes and coil the wiring, or leave a permanent setup in place if you'd rather keep it.

Pathway layouts in Peconic follow the lot: on the mix of farmhouses and 19th-century homes along Main Road and 1970s ranches on the side lanes here, that's anything from a short straight front walk to a long, curving driveway near the Peconic vineyards on both highways that needs a fixture at every turn. We space fixtures to match the roofline lighting, bury the low-voltage runs, and put the walk on its own dusk timer.

Peconic is the vineyard hamlet between Cutchogue and Southold — wineries on both highways, farmland between, and creek and bay-front lanes on Indian Neck. So for pathway lighting here, bay-side paths and dock walks get sealed fixtures rated for salt and standing water. Farmhouse porches get outline lighting; barns get their own timer.

Most Peconic pathway installs are completed in one to three hours, depending on the number of fixtures and walkway length. We set your timer so lights come on at dusk, then return in January to carefully remove stakes and coiled wiring — leaving your Peconic landscape clean unless you choose to keep a permanent setup.
